How to Become Certified to Accept the Ohio Direction Card
Ohio Farmers' Markets interested in obtaining certification to accept the Ohio Direction Card must apply with Food & Nutrition Services (FNS) to become a certified Supplemental Nutrition Assistance Program (SNAP) retailer. To apply:
1. Visit Farmer/Producer
| Food and Nutrition Service (usda.gov), or www.marketlink.org
2. Call (877) 823-4369 to request a paper application packet.
Once your market is certified by FNS, your market is eligible to accept the Ohio Direction Card. Any questions regarding your application are to be directed to SM.FN.ROB-WC1RETReply@usda.gov.
